Arcade.dev LLM tools for Customer.io
0.1.0Customer.io is a customer engagement and messaging platform; this Arcade toolkit lets LLM agents read and write Customer.io workspace data — people, segments, campaigns, and messages — without manual API calls.
Capabilities
- People management — create, update, look up, search, and delete person records; resolve by email or id; support multi-match edge cases.
- Activity & message history — list a person's recent events/activities (filterable by type and name) and full message/delivery history.
- Segments — list all workspace segments, list members of a segment, and retrieve the segments a specific person belongs to.
- Campaigns, newsletters & broadcasts — list campaigns and newsletters, read their aggregate delivery metrics, list available broadcasts, and trigger API broadcasts to segments or explicit recipient lists.
- Transactional messaging — list transactional email templates and send a transactional email to a single recipient by template id.
- Custom events — record named events on a person's timeline to drive lifecycle journeys and automation triggers.
Secrets
All four secrets must be configured in the Arcade secret store before using this toolkit.
-
CUSTOMERIO_APP_API_KEY— A Customer.io App API key, used to call the Customer.io App API (reporting, people lookup, segments, campaigns, newsletters, broadcasts). Generate one in your Customer.io workspace under Settings → API Credentials → App API Keys. Choose the appropriate permission scope for your use case (read-only vs. full access). -
CUSTOMERIO_TRACKING_API_KEY— A Customer.io Tracking API key, used to identify people and record events via the Tracking API. Retrieve it from Settings → API Credentials → Tracking API Keys in your workspace dashboard. -
CUSTOMERIO_SITE_ID— The workspace Site ID, paired with the Tracking API key to authenticate Tracking API requests. Found alongside the Tracking API key at Settings → API Credentials → Tracking API Keys. -
CUSTOMERIO_REGION— The data region your Customer.io workspace is hosted in (usoreu). This determines which API base URLs are used. Check your workspace URL or region setting in Settings → Workspace Settings to confirm which region applies.
